The Verse
King James Version (KJV): Thou art the God that doest wonders: thou hast declared thy strength among the people.
New International Version (NIV): You are the God who performs miracles; you display your power among the peoples.
English Standard Version (ESV): You are the God who works wonders; you have made known your might among the peoples.

Historical Context
The Book of Psalms is a compilation of songs and prayers attributed mainly to King David, but Psalm 77 is believed to have been penned by Asaph, a temple musician. Written during a time of distress, this psalm reflects a journey from despair to hope, emphasizing God’s historical acts of deliverance for His people.
Key Word Analysis
Wonders: In Hebrew, the word ‘pala’ suggests acts that are extraordinary and beyond human capability, highlighting God’s supernatural involvement.
Declared: This implies a proclamation or revelation of God’s power and His active presence among His people.
Strength: Refers to God’s might and ability to perform acts that transcend natural laws, reassuring us of His omnipotence.
